Army, Lagos Police React To Trending Video Of Soldier, Policeman Fighting In Lagos

The 81 Division, Nigerian Army has reacted to a viral video of a soldier fighting with a Policeman in Lagos State.

A statement issued and signed by Lt.-Col. Olaniyi Osoba said the Army division has commenced an investigation into the incident.

The video currently trending on social media shows a soldier engaged in a fierce fight with a policeman in Apongbon, Lagos Island on Wednesday.

Osoba said the Division was looking into the matter to fully ascertain what transpired between both parties.

He added that necessary sanctions will be taken after the investigation.

In the same vein, the spokesperson of the Lagos state police command, SP Benjamin Hundeyin, has reacted to the trending video of some police officers and army officers fighting at ijaya, Apongbo, in Lagos State on Wednesday, January 18.

In the video, a soldier attempted to disarm a police task force officer and he put up a fight.

In a tweet shared on his handle, Hundeyin said the soldierĀ had boarded a commercial bus and instructed the driver to drive against traffic. When the vehicle was stopped by the police, the soldier got angry and engaged the armed officer in a fight.

 

”The soldier, who was a passenger, directed the driver to drive against traffic. The policemen stopped the vehicle and the soldier took offense that the vehicle he boarded was stopped. He, therefore, decided to attack the armed policeman. The Army have been informed.”
